Sweet Venom by Tera Lynn Childs
Grace just moved to San Francisco and is excited to start over at a new school. The change is full of fresh possibilities, but it’s also a tiny bit scary. It gets scarier when a minotaur walks in the door. And even more shocking when a girl who looks just like her shows up to fight the monster. 



Gretchen is tired of monsters pulling her out into the wee hours, especially on a school night, but what can she do? Sending the minotaur back to his bleak home is just another notch on her combat belt. She never expected to run into this girl who could be her double, though. 

Greer has her life pretty well put together, thank you very much. But that all tilts sideways when two girls who look eerily like her appear on her doorstep and claim they're triplets, supernatural descendants of some hideous creature from Greek myth, destined to spend their lives hunting monsters. 
These three teenage descendants of Medusa, the once-beautiful gorgon maligned by myth, must reunite and embrace their fates in this unique paranormal world where monsters lurk in plain sight.

After finding out that they have another sister, Grace and Gretchen show up on Greer's doorstep and try to explain that they are all descendants of Medusa. Greer rejects this idea even though she had seen monsters when she was little. In an attempt to remain normal, she goes on a date with her boyfriend. Even though Gretchen refused to stay, Grace follows and helps Greer out when a sea snake attacks. Grace and Greer manage to take it down but Greer ends up in the lake and freaks out. She decides she's completely out and wants nothing to do with her destiny and leaves.

Gretchen's mentor contacts Grace by mistake and reveals herself as Euryale. She tells Grace that she has been captured but is okay and that they need to find her sister who at one of the schools in the area. Grace calls Gretchen and tells her. Meanwhile, Gretchen catches a little monkey beast who tells her that not all monster are bad but Gretchen is under too much stress and decides to send it away. Then, she goes to the oracle that told her about her mentor and confirms that she can save her but that it is unknown if she will. Grace goes to school and realizes that Ms. West is actually Stheno when she is able to right a bulky football player easily but doesn't get a chance to speak with her.

Greer sees a beast as her janitor who has always been very kind to her and freaks out. She uses her Medusa born gift (to know things) and finds Gretchen's house just as Grace arrives. The three sisters go out but end up fighting and decide to part ways for good. Grace feels terrible but decides she won't let it happen. To solidify her new confidence, she calls Milo and asks him to go out with her. He agrees and Grace goes in to have a nice conversation with her mom. Afterward, she goes out to take the trash and gets attacked. Likewise, Greer goes home and decides she can't shrink on her duties and decides to make things right tomorrow but is attacked.

Gretchen is frustrated with herself for pushing her sisters away and for caring that she did. She knows she has to make things right but is attacked and outweighed. Her two sisters autoport in the house and together they send the monster back. They make up, wash up and everything feels good to Gretchen as long as she has her two sisters. She gets a phone call from a male voice telling her to get out of the house now and she pushes her two sisters out the balcony and into the water just as the house explodes. Now they have to find Stheno and figure out how to rescue Euryale.
